Company Description

Based in Northeast Ohio, AWP Safety is a rapidly growing national safety services provider committed to protecting our customers’ people, business, and time. AWP is America’s Traffic Control Leader, representing nearly every major public utility—including electric, gas, and telecommunications. Founded in 1993, AWP has been the leading provider and innovator of traffic control solutions, continuously establishing best practices for productivity and cost effectiveness and driving added value through the talent of its employees.

Job Description

The Account Manager will represent AWP Safety to prospective and existing accounts in the utility, construction, and engineering sectors within the assigned regional geographic area. The role includes identifying new business through personal and telephone communication, collecting and understanding industry trends, and building relationships with key decision‑making personnel while participating in the account targeting process led by the Regional Sales Manager.

  • Strategically develop and implement profitable sales growth plans within assigned territory, to ensure alignment with company goals and objectives.
  • Build and maintain a robust pipeline of sales opportunities to exceed sales initiatives for new projects within the customer/prospect base.
  • Identify key account decision‑makers and establish professional relationships.
  • Perform customer follow‑up activity to ensure brand promise and operating performance is satisfactory.
  • Collect and communicate industry trends and competitive activity within the assigned business territory regarding competitive practices.
  • Manage overall relationships with internal and external customers: negotiate sales contracts, rate adjustment(s), and renewals, and maintain sales forecast and CRM updates.
  • Work closely with the inside sales operations team to ensure an excellent experience when providing quotes and other requested information.
  • Identify high‑potential prospect accounts and convert them to new growth opportunities.
  • Regularly maintain and update customer forecasts to support operational planning and corporate budgeting process.
  • Partner with Billing, Collections, and AR on organizational changes to ensure an excellent customer experience with accurate and on‑time billing, while helping support resolution and retention.
  • Work closely with Regional Operations Management to drive growth and overall customer experience.
  • Alignment with Regional Sales Managers in support of National Account channel partners.
  • Participate in Quarterly Business Reviews.
  • Develop and maintain Salesforce account information.
  •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• 3+ years of sales experience with demonstrated customer service acumen.
  • A valid driver’s license is required.
  • Bachelor’s degree in a business‑related field or equivalent work experience.
  • Demonstrable track record of successful selling in a B2B environment.
  • Experience with CRM.
  • Availability to work and travel within the assigned territory 75% of the time.
  • Excellent interpersonal, written, presentation, and sales skills.
  • Superior sales instincts and drive; extremely self‑motivated, highly persistent, and focused.
  • Strong project management, organizational, and time‑management skills.
  • Excellent problem‑solving, analytical, and evaluative skills.
  • Ability to handle demands of the position, which may include availability outside standard business hours to support client needs.
